DIMAPUR, JULY 21
THE ACAUT Nagaland today issued a press release seeking the NSCN (IM) to explain how the outfit has come to utilize the services of a suspected illegal immigrant. The release states it is “confused as to how the NSCN (IM) can still utilize the services of suspected illegal immigrants as this goes against the very grain of ‘National Principles’”. The release refers to the NSCN (IM) authorizing one Hashim to collect tax under “flying business” for the fiscal year 2013-14 by DG Robert, Secretary, Ministry of Chaplee Affairs.
ACAUT says the incident is a “matter of shame for all Nagas”. The NSCN (IM) has been requested to “clarify on this matter since Hashim is also suspected to be a member of their Civil setup”.
ACAUT Nagaland has sought the information on the exact status of “flying business” that “warrants an illegal immigrant to collect tax on behalf of Naga political groups”, the release adds. The release lauds the DC of Dimapur Hushili Sema as Chairperson of Dimapur District Planning Development Board (DPDB) for declaring not to pay to tax to any NPGs. ACAUT Nagaland has again requested the government departments and HODs to “emulate the stand of the DC, Dimapur”.
The release is optimistic that DPDB of other districts will be able to do likewise moreso “since any departmental deductions, including salary deduction is illegal and only encouraging factionalism in the movement”, it adds.
